As you climb the ladder towards higher roles, the pay gap tends to increase between private equity and ...The company makes a lot of progress and has a venture capital firm willing to do a $4,000,000 Series A financing at a pre-money valuation of $20,000,000, with a liquidation preference of 1x. The $4,000,000 series A investment will buy 200,000 shares of preferred stock at $20/each, with each share carrying a liquidation preference of $20, plus any …

The key differences: The main difference is in the investment pattern. The banks offer loans at interest. The venture capitalist actually invests directly in the firms in the form of equity. Banks can be the intermediaries of the venture capital deals and the M and A deals. The venture capitalist has no role in the operations of banks.H2 Ventures Venture Capital. Here are ranges for private equity vs investment banking compe Feb 6, 2019 · First-year associates in a PE firm in the US may earn $200,000-$300,000 (as of 2017), while in a VC firm they may get 30-50 percent less, notes mergersandinquisitions.com. Junior-partner-level pay may be $400,000-$600,000 at a larger PE firm. At large and extremely successful VC firms, a junior partner can hope to earn $400,000-$600,000. Typically, pay in private equity is more than in venture capital. To illustrate a point, an associate in private equity typically makes around $245k all-in while an associate in venture capital can expect to make anywhere from $130-250k. May 3, 2017 · Structure: VC firms use equity (i.e., the cash they’ve raised from outside investors) to make their investments, while PE firms use a combination of equity and debt. Stage: PE firms acquire mature companies, while VCs invest in earlier-stage companies that are growing quickly or have the potential to grow quickly. Growth Capital vs. Venture Capital. To sum it all up: Private equity is for those who want to be more involved with their investments from a strategic / operational point of view. Hedge funds are for those introverts who love reading about the market and analyzing stocks. Venture capital is for those interested in tech / entrepreneurship.
